MPLS Based Architecture for Mobility and End-to-End QoS Support in Fourth Generation Mobile Networks
2009
Journal of Computer Science
Problem statement: Next-generation mobile networks are evolving towards network architectures relying entirely on IP. Approach: These networks had to be scalable in order to support future IP traffic, namely new multimedia services and real time applications, while providing an effective mobility management mechanism to cope with increasingly mobile users.
